Watching the snowy pelted Aniwayan fight was rather impressive for the patchwork Squire, she had never been a close combat fighter and watching the grace and skill with which Ayasha fought was rather impressive. She would have to get her father to teach her a skill like this she thought as she sat in the tree; that way if she ever found herself in a situation like when the grey male had attacked her, where she was too close to use her bow, then she would not be totally defenceless against her attacker, she was not the strongest of wolves after all and although from a long way away with her bow she could be fairly deadly, when face to face with danger then she was at a great risk. For a moment a feeling of guilt washed over her, she had not mentioned this to her father, assuming that he might get to know as Liam would no doubt tell his father, mostly the patchwork girl was longing to prove herself as a heroine, as a true protector of the pack, just as her father was, she would not have wanted him to forbid her from coming here today, she needed to prove herself she felt, needed to know that she could defend her home when she needed to; her father was of course not being overprotective, there was real danger here, but she did not feel that she could not handle it. She knew that he simply did not want her hurt, but she was more than capable of doing this, she was a confident creature and would be perfectly capable of handling this situation; so long as no-one pulled her from her tree or shot back at her. Luckily it appeared that these two guardians did not carry bows and were rather too occupied with attacking her friends on the ground. The little female was glad now that she had come with Liam today, the attacking guardian had bitten him, without her he might have been able to attack him further, she needed to be here to protect him from these huge horrible wolves. The small female was delighted that her arrows had found good targets, sinking deep into the flesh of the wolf, one into their shoulder and one into Wilhelm's back, she grinned, that ought to slow the male down enough for Liam to get away.

The little female turned to fire another arrow at the other male wolf, to help Ayasha after her last one had missed, but it seemed that the pale female did not need her help, taking the large male's legs from underneath him and plunging one of her daggers into his throat. The patchwork girl's eyes widened, she had never seen anyone die before, it was rather a sight to see, she had of course seen blood before, she had seen her great grandmother stabbed, seen all the blood that had flowed from such a small wound, but here there was so much blood, the pool growing beneath him with every passing moment, he was clearly dead now, but he looked exactly the same as he had before. The small female had practiced killing enemies over and over in her mind in the past, but it had never occured to her that this is what it might look like. There was no time to dwell on this though, there were far more pressing matters to attend to, even though time seemed to have slowed down as the small girl watched the male die, it sped up again as Ayasha launched herself at the other guardian. It seemed that Liam had struggled free, Robin's face was suddenly filled with concern as she saw his bloodied arm, she managed to return his smile weakly as their gazes met for just a moment. He spoke to the pale female, but from her high vantage point the small girl could not hear what had been said, she raised her bow once again, firing an arrow at the final guardian, aiming to bury it in Wilhelm's arm, to render one of his arms useless so that he would not be able to attack the pair anymore.
